X+y=3 x-y=1 find the Find the determinants

1 Answer

2 votes

Answer:

  • D = -2
  • Dx = -4
  • Dy = -2

Explanation:

System Determinant

The determinant of the system is the determinant of the matrix of coefficients:


D=\left|\begin{array}{cc}1&1\\1&-1\end{array}\right|=(1)(-1)-(1)(1)=-2

X Determinant

This is the determinant of the matrix with the x-coefficients replaced by the constants.


D_x=\left|\begin{array}{cc}3&1\\1&-1\end{array}\right|=(3)(-1)-(1)(1)=-4

Y Determinant

This is the determinant of the matrix with the y-coefficients replaced by the constants.


D_y=\left|\begin{array}{cc}1&3\\1&1\end{array}\right|=(1)(1)-(3)(1)=-2

_____

This problem didn't ask, but the solution is ...

x = Dx/D = -4/-2 = 2

y = Dy/D = -2/-2 = 1

(x, y) = (2, 1)
